Delinquent fees; penalty

Official statutory text

Sec. 8. Each installment or required payment of the fee imposed by section 4 of this chapter becomes delinquent at midnight of the last day for payment thereof as provided in section 7 of this chapter. If a public utility has failed to pay, or has underpaid, the proper amount of any quarterly installment or payment, it shall pay a penalty to the commission of one percent (1%) of the amount so due on any quarterly installment or payment for each month or fraction thereof that such amount is unpaid. The commission may enforce the collection of any delinquent installment or payment, or portion thereof by legal action or in any other manner by which the collection of debts due the state of Indiana may be enforced under the laws of this state.

Formerly: Acts 1969, c.360, s.8. As amended by P.L.59-1984, SEC.56.
